Output 81b091e62e0f721b88d57d4d1ec735a1f7d0a6c5336b03f7728b0e9d5ca04205:2

value
495949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e117fde01cc88e50959407791137b1b7c49f0e9e OP_EQUAL
address
3NDChgHjEDsezD92VXCDrn9W3ewpvyQjRj
transaction
81b091e62e0f721b88d57d4d1ec735a1f7d0a6c5336b03f7728b0e9d5ca04205
spent
true